The Engineering Behind 3296W Adjustable Potentiometer Kit

The 3296W series multi-turn adjustable potentiometer kit provides engineers and hobbyists with a reliable solution for fine-tuning resistance in electronic circuits. Utilizing a robust worm-gear adjustment mechanism, these trimpots offer 25 turns for precise, incremental resistance changes, making them ideal for calibration, voltage division, and current limiting in sensitive applications where granular control is paramount.

Constructed with high-grade Cermet resistive elements, these potentiometers ensure excellent stability, high-temperature performance, and long operational life. Their compact design and industry-standard pin configuration make them suitable for integration into a wide array of prototyping boards, custom PCBs, and final product assemblies requiring stable, adjustable resistance.

Multi-Turn Precision Adjustment

The distinctive 25-turn design of the 3296W potentiometer allows for exceptionally fine-grained resistance adjustment. Unlike single-turn potentiometers that offer coarse control, the multi-turn mechanism translates significant shaft rotation into minute resistance changes, crucial for achieving exact setpoints in sensitive analog circuits, sensor calibration, and oscillator frequency tuning.

Cermet Element Durability

Featuring a Cermet (ceramic-metal) resistive element, the 3296W series boasts superior electrical stability, power dissipation capabilities, and resistance to environmental factors compared to carbon or conductive plastic alternatives. This construction guarantees consistent performance over extended periods, minimizing drift and maximizing reliability even in fluctuating operational conditions.

What are the key advantages of a multi-turn potentiometer like the 3296W?

Multi-turn potentiometers provide significantly higher resolution and precision compared to single-turn variants. The 25-turn mechanism allows for very fine adjustments, which is critical for sensitive calibration in analog circuits, precise voltage setting, and feedback control systems where minute changes are required.

What does ‘Cermet’ refer to in the 3296W’s construction?

Cermet refers to a composite material made from ceramic and metallic particles, used for the resistive element. This construction offers superior stability, lower temperature coefficient of resistance, and better power dissipation capabilities compared to traditional carbon or conductive plastic elements, ensuring long-term reliability.

Can the 3296W potentiometers be used in high-frequency applications?

While the 3296W series is primarily designed for DC and low-frequency AC applications, its compact design minimizes parasitic inductance and capacitance. For very high-frequency RF circuits, specialized RF trimmers are usually preferred, but for most general-purpose electronics, the 3296W performs adequately.

What is the typical operating voltage range for these trimpots?

The 3296W series is rated for a maximum operating voltage, typically around 300VDC or 200VAC (RMS). It’s crucial to consider the power dissipation rating (0.5W at 70°C) and ensure that the product of current and voltage across the potentiometer does not exceed this limit.

How should I choose the correct resistance value from the kit?

The appropriate resistance value depends entirely on your circuit’s specific requirements for voltage division, current limiting, or impedance matching. Calculate the required resistance range based on your circuit’s inputs and desired outputs, then select the potentiometer from the kit that encompasses or matches that range.

What is the mounting orientation for the 3296W series?

The 3296W series typically features a vertical adjustment screw (top adjustment) and through-hole pins designed for vertical mounting on a PCB. This configuration allows for adjustments from the top side of the board, making it convenient for access after assembly.

Specification Value
Resistance Element Cermet
Adjustment Type Top Adjustment (25 Turns)
Rated Power (70°C) 0.5W
Maximum Operating Voltage 300VDC / 200VAC (RMS)
Resistance Tolerance ±10%
Temperature Coefficient ±100 ppm/°C
Operating Temperature Range -55°C to +125°C
Insulation Resistance 1GΩ (min) at 500VDC
Rotational Life 200 Cycles
Pin Spacing 2.54mm (0.1″) Standard
